Medical Office Painting in Longmont, CO
Medical office painting services encompass the professional application of paint and finishes to interior and exterior surfaces within healthcare facilities. These projects often include walls, ceilings, doors, trim, and sometimes specialized areas requiring durable, easy-to-clean coatings. Property owners typically seek these services when updating the appearance of their medical spaces, improving sanitation through smooth, washable surfaces, or refreshing the overall ambiance to create a welcoming environment for patients and staff.
Before requesting medical office painting, property owners usually want to understand the scope of work, including the areas to be painted and any surface preparation needed. It is also helpful to consider the types of paints and finishes suitable for healthcare settings, especially those that support cleanliness and durability. Clarifying project timelines, access restrictions, and any specific color or branding requirements can ensure the process aligns with operational needs and regulatory standards.

Medical Office Painting Questions
What types of painting projects are common in medical offices? Typical projects include repainting exam rooms, reception areas, hallways, and updating signage with durable finishes.
Are special paints needed for medical office painting? Yes, low-odor, washable, and stain-resistant paints are often recommended for healthcare environments.
How often should a medical office be repainted? Repainting is generally considered every few years or when walls show signs of wear, to maintain a professional appearance.
What should property owners consider before scheduling painting services? It's important to plan for minimal disruption, choose appropriate colors, and ensure surfaces are properly prepared before painting begins.
